Crocodiles also aestivate through extensive periods of drought. To create a destination to hibernate, they dig out a burrow in the side of a riverbank or lake and settle in for a long sleep.

[seventy five] Over the rear wall of the attention can be a tapetum lucidum, which reflects incoming light-weight again onto the retina, Therefore employing the tiny amount of gentle readily available in the evening to very best advantage. In combination with the defense of the higher and lower eyelids, crocodiles have a nictitating membrane (sometimes identified as a "third eye-lid") that can be drawn about the eye within the internal corner while the lids are open up. The eyeball surface is So safeguarded under the drinking water while a particular degree of vision remains feasible.[seventy six]

The Cuban crocodile juveniles feed on tiny fish and invertebrates, and because they increase Substantially even larger, they start to feed on significant fish, compact mammals, and turtles. Cuban crocodiles are among the finest swimmers as their sturdy tail thrusts empower them to leap and capture prey (birds and mammals) quickly.

Observed only while in read more the Orinoco River, its tributaries, and swamps that run through Columbia and Venezuela, the Orinoco crocodile is maybe one of several lesser-identified species. It is also One of the more threatened and has a Critically Endangered status, with just various hundred persons still left in the wild.
